After adjusting for factors such as age, sex and other risk factors for cognitive decline, researchers found that eating higher processed red meat was associated with faster brain aging in global ...
Eating one or more daily servings of unprocessed red meat was linked to a 16% higher risk of subjective cognitive decline than eating less than half a daily serving. Researchers found that the ...
